
US Report Cites 30,000 Fulani Militants as Key to Nigeria's Insecurity
A US report indicates that 30,000 armed Fulani militants are a major driving force behind the insecurity in Nigeria. The report highlights their role in fueling the nation's ongoing conflicts.

A report by the United States Commission on International Religious Freedom, USCIRF, has revealed that an estimated 30,000 armed Fulani militants are currently operating across Nigeria, worsening insecurity and religious freedom violations in several parts of the country.
